Friday 1st March: Intervals
The same route as above, set off at around 7.20 again, and this route lends itself naturally to some mixed intervals. After 3 warm up intervals of around 2K we then have...
2* 6-800 meters 85% effort.
1* 250 meters. As fast as I can go.
2* 400 meters. These are as fast as I can go.
I could/ should (?) add in another couple at the end - by that point I'm at my local park which lends itself to some more 400s!
